On-Campus Housing
The Department of Housing and Dining Services operates several housing complexes in an effort to provide the greatest degree of flexibility for students selecting their residence. Housing is limited. The housing communities you may choose from are One Miramar Street, Single Graduate Apartments, Mesa Residential Apartments, or Coast Apartments. Descriptions of each community are available by visiting the housing home page: http://hdh.ucsd.edu/arch/pages.
Eligibility
To be eligible for a housing agreement, you must be regularly enrolled in a University-recognized degree granting program and carry at least twelve (12) units per quarter. Please refer to specific eligibility statements for each community. Additionally, you must have a zero balance due in your University account.
Application Process:
Applications will only be accepted online and from students who have been formally admitted to UCSD. To apply online for on-campus housing: https://hdh.ucsd.edu/ARCHWaitList/ARCHMainMenu.aspx. When you apply for housing you must submit proof of acceptance for admission (or a copy of your current I.D. card). If claiming couple with children status, copies of certified birth certificates and/or applicable custody documents of any children are required at move in.
Off-Campus Housing
UC San Diego community members can log in to offcampushousing.ucsd.edu to search property listings, find roommates, or post available rentals. If you are an incoming grad student and you do not yet have your UC San Diego User ID/PID, you can register for a temporary guest account to search our Off-Campus Housing website. Guest accounts will expire after 60 days.
Graduate Housing Opportunities Listserv
The housing listserv is especially for UCSD graduate students who have off-campus or on-campus housing needs or housing opportunities to share. Students post their own messages regarding housing needs. To subscribe or unsubscribe from the listserv, visit http://mailman.ucsd.edu/mailman/listinfo/grad-housing-op-l . Current subscribers can also access an archive of past list postings. If you have questions or trouble subscribing to the grad housing listserv, contact the GradLife Intern at gradlife@ucsd.edu. Once you are on the listserv send your messages by email to grad-housing-op-l@mailman.ucsd.edu.
